The size of Montrose is approximately 11.1 square kilometres. It has 15 parks covering nearly 26.7% of total area. The population of Montrose in 2016 was 6761 people. By 2021 the population was 6900 showing a population growth of 2.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Montrose is 40-49 years. Households in Montrose are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Montrose work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 87.80% of the homes in Montrose were owner-occupied compared with 85.30% in 2016.
